Price for Antibiotics; Tetracyclines and Their Derivatives; Salts Thereof in China (FOB) - 2024

The average export price for antibiotics; tetracyclines and their derivatives; salts thereoves stood at $31,147 per ton in September 2023, declining by -2.4% against the previous month. In general, the export price recorded a relatively flat trend pattern.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in August 2023 an increase of 4.1% against the previous month. Over the period under review, the average export prices attained the maximum at $33,826 per ton in March 2023; however, from April 2023 to September 2023, the export prices failed to regain momentum.

Prices varied noticeably by the country of destination: the country with the highest price was Italy ($89,356 per ton), while the average price for exports to Morocco ($14,744 per ton) was amongst the lowest.

From February 2023 to September 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to Italy (+11.7%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ced more modest paces of growth.

Price for Antibiotics; Tetracyclines and Their Derivatives; Salts Thereof in China (CIF) - 2024

The average import price for antibiotics; tetracyclines and their derivatives; salts thereoves stood at $1.4M per ton in September 2023, increasing by 11% against the previous month. Overall, import price indicated notable growth from February 2023 to September 2023: its price increased at an average monthly rate of +3.5% over the last seven-month period.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on September 2023 figures, import price for antibiotics; tetracyclines and their derivatives; salts thereoves increased by +68.0% against July 2023 indices.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in August 2023 an increase of 52% against the previous month. Over the period under review, average import prices hit record highs at $1.6M per ton in April 2023; afterwards, it flattened through to September 2023.

As there is only one major supplying country, the average price level is determined by prices for Italy.

From February 2023 to September 2023, the rate of growth in terms of prices for Italy amounted to +1.4% per month.

Exports of Antibiotics; Tetracyclines and Their Derivatives; Salts Thereof in China

In 2022, overseas shipments of antibiotics; tetracyclines and their derivatives; salts thereoves decreased by -16.7% to 11K tons for the first time since 2018, thus ending a three-year rising trend. In general, exports recorded a mild decrease.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 when exports increased by 7.9% against the previous year. As a result, the exports reached the peak of 13K tons, and then dropped remarkably in the following year.

In value terms, exports of antibiotics; tetracyclines and their derivatives; salts thereoves fell significantly to $405M in 2022. Over the period under review, exports recorded a relatively flat trend pattern.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2021 when exports increased by 16% against the previous year. As a result, the exports reached the peak of $499M, and then reduced remarkably in the following year.

Imports of Antibiotics; Tetracyclines and Their Derivatives; Salts Thereof in China

In 2022, supplies from abroad of antibiotics; tetracyclines and their derivatives; salts thereoves decreased by -38.1% to 15 tons for the first time since 2018, thus ending a three-year rising trend. In general, total imports indicated a tangible increase from 2019 to 2022: its volume increased at an average annual rate of +2.2% over the last three years.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2021 with an increase of 40% against the previous year. As a result, imports reached the peak of 24 tons, and then fell remarkably in the following year.

In value terms, imports of antibiotics; tetracyclines and their derivatives; salts thereoves dropped significantly to $13M in 2022. Over the period under review, imports, however, saw a prominent expansion.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2021 with an increase of 108%. As a result, imports attained the peak of $19M, and then declined sharply in the following year.
